The Next Generation of Age Verification Systems Unlocking Compliance Without Compromising User Trust

Digital platforms that sell age-restricted products or offer adult-oriented services now face a rapidly tightening web of regulations. From online alcohol sales and vaping products to social media platforms and iGaming sites, the need to keep minors out has never been more urgent—or more scrutinized. Yet for many businesses, the mere mention of an age verification system conjures images of clunky ID uploads, abandoned shopping carts, and frustrated users. That image is quickly becoming outdated. Modern solutions are rewriting the rules by delivering split-second, privacy-first checks that maintain a smooth customer experience while satisfying the toughest compliance demands. This article explores why robust age assurance is essential, how the technology works, and what businesses should consider when embedding it into their digital ecosystems.

Why Every Age-Restricted Platform Needs a Reliable Age Verification System

The regulatory landscape around online age assurance is no longer a patchwork of vague guidelines. Legislation such as the UK’s Online Safety Act, the EU’s Digital Services Act, and a growing number of US state laws now mandate that platforms proactively prevent underage access. For sectors like online gambling, alcohol delivery, nicotine vape sales, adult content, and social networks with minimum age requirements, a superficial checkbox asking “Are you over 18?” is not enough. Regulators expect demonstrable, auditable measures—and the fines for non-compliance can reach millions.

Beyond the legal threat, the reputational risk is immense. A single incident where a minor purchases restricted goods or accesses harmful content can trigger press firestorms, erode consumer confidence, and invite class-action lawsuits. The cost of a weak age verification system almost always outweighs the investment in a proper one. Moreover, payment processors and merchant acquirers are increasingly requiring age assurance controls as part of their underwriting criteria. Without a reliable system, a business may find itself unable to accept card payments at all.

Traditional manual checks—such as asking users to upload a photo ID—create enormous friction. Research repeatedly shows that up to 40% of users abandon a sign-up process the moment they are asked to photograph a driver’s license or passport. For businesses that depend on rapid user acquisition, that drop-off rate is devastating. A modern age verification system must therefore balance two seemingly opposing goals: rigorous age assurance and a near-invisible user experience. When the balance is right, compliance becomes a competitive advantage, not a bottleneck. It reassures cautious parents, satisfies regulators, and even lifts conversion rates by making the age check a lightweight, trustworthy step rather than a barrier.

The need is especially acute in markets where age-restricted goods have moved aggressively online. The rapid expansion of alcohol e-commerce during the pandemic, combined with same-day delivery, exposed a glaring weakness in verifying age at the point of sale. Similarly, the rise of crypto-based gaming and betting platforms operating across multiple jurisdictions demands a system that can adapt to varying local age thresholds without adding complexity. In all these scenarios, the question is no longer whether to implement an age verification solution, but how to choose one that preserves speed, respects privacy, and stays ahead of evolving regulations.

Breaking Down the Technology Behind Age Verification Systems

The inner workings of an age verification system can vary dramatically, and the method you choose directly impacts user trust, conversion rates, and compliance depth. The first generation of online age checks relied heavily on document-based verification. Users would upload a scan of a government-issued ID, which was then analyzed via optical character recognition and compared against the user’s selfie. While accurate when implemented correctly, this approach introduces significant friction. It also raises privacy red flags: customers are justifiably wary of handing over high-resolution images of their passports to a website they may be using for the first time.

Other legacy methods include credit card checks—which verify that a cardholder is over 18 but exclude unbanked populations—and knowledge-based challenges that quiz users on public records data. Both are often slow, inconsistent, and can be circumvented with borrowed or stolen information. These methods also fall short when the goal is ongoing age assurance each time a user returns, not just a one-time sign-up gate.

Today, the most transformative shift comes from biometric age estimation. This technology uses artificial intelligence to analyze a live selfie or video frame and estimate the user’s age based on facial features such as skin texture, bone structure, and fine lines. Crucially, it does not identify the individual; it simply estimates whether they are above a specified age threshold. Because no identity document is required and the biometric data can be discarded immediately after the check, this method is inherently privacy-first. For businesses seeking a privacy-first approach, an age verification system that leverages biometric analysis and liveness detection can complete verification in seconds—no ID documents, no data storage, just a quick selfie. The liveness check ensures that the face presented is a real, live person rather than a photograph or mask, blocking simple spoofing attempts.

In parallel, many platforms are layering in additional frictionless signals. Email verification can serve as a soft age signal by checking the creation date of an email account or its association with known public profiles. While not a primary age gate, it provides a useful supplementary data point, especially for edge cases where the biometric estimate falls near the threshold. The most effective systems combine these approaches within a unified API or SDK, allowing a developer to embed a complete age assurance flow in a few lines of code. The result is a system that works across web, mobile, and kiosk environments, delivering consistent results without forcing users to jump through hoops. Speed is a key differentiator: while document upload flows can take 30 to 90 seconds, a streamlined biometric-plus-liveness check routinely finishes in under five seconds, keeping the customer focused on the content or product, not on the gate in front of it.

Best Practices for Integrating an Age Verification System into Your Digital Ecosystem

Implementing an age verification system is not merely a technical plug-in; it’s a design challenge that touches user psychology, legal compliance, and operations. The first rule is to minimize friction whenever possible. Place the age check at the exact moment it becomes legally necessary—often just before a restricted action, such as entering a gaming lobby or finalizing a purchase—rather than slamming the gate on the homepage. Clear, transparent messaging about why the check exists and how data is handled can dramatically reduce user anxiety. A short note that says “We use a privacy-first age check that does not store your ID” often turns skepticism into trust.

From a technical perspective, developer-friendly integration is paramount. Look for solutions that offer robust REST APIs and lightweight SDKs for iOS, Android, and web platforms. The system should support customization of the verification UI to match your brand’s look and feel, because a jarring, third-party pop-up can erode the seamless experience. Equally important is the ability to handle edge cases gracefully. For borderline age estimates—where the AI is uncertain—there should be a fallback mechanism, such as a one-time document upload or manual review queue, without abandoning the user entirely. The best systems route only the minimal necessary fraction of users into higher-friction paths, keeping the majority in a smooth, low-friction lane.

Data protection compliance cannot be an afterthought. With regulations like GDPR and the Children’s Online Privacy Protection Act (COPPA) imposing strict rules on biometric and personal data, a privacy-by-design architecture is essential. This means choosing an age verification system that processes the selfie on-device or immediately deletes it after age estimation, leaving no database of facial images behind. Avoiding the collection of full identity documents further shrinks the compliance surface and minimizes data breach risks. Businesses should also ensure the system generates detailed, auditable logs that can be presented to regulators as proof of due diligence, while still protecting user anonymity.

Scalability and cost-efficiency round out the picture. An age verification solution should handle traffic spikes—such as a major e-sports tournament or a Black Friday alcohol flash sale—without latency. Transparent, usage-based pricing that scales with your business, whether you are a startup or an enterprise, prevents unexpected cost overruns. Finally, always measure the impact on your conversion funnel. Track abandonment rates at the verification step, monitor average completion time, and A/B test different verification placements. When done right, a well-integrated age verification system not only protects your business from legal and ethical pitfalls but also becomes a silent guardian that reassures users and actually improves the overall sign-up experience, proving that compliance and customer delight can indeed go hand in hand.
